ABOUT US

Founded in 1866, The Sanborn Map Company (Sanborn) is one of the oldest continuously operating mapping and geospatial information technology companies in the US. Our work is highly visual, and our mapped data and applications are an essential part of today's information economy. We serve many industries and government departments and need to communicate effectively with them about our wide range of products and services. We remain at the forefront of the GIS and photogrammetry industry by offering high quality, technologically superior products and services backed by the industry's most experienced staff. SUMMARY:

The Geomatics Manager is responsible for Geomatics Operations of the Sanborn Mapping Business Unit. This includes geospatial analysis, development and implementation of solutions for production and QA/QC of the GIS, Lidar, Optical, and Survey functional department data and products. The position is responsible for developing technology, implementing technology, overseeing relevant production functions, developing solution plans and meeting the approved targets, developing and ensuring standards are met, delivering financial reports as required, and managing subordinate personnel in the division.
